Avia 40-P

The Avia 40-P was intended as an economical glider suitable for clubs and individuals but with a competitive performance capable of record setting. It was the most popular pre-war French glider, with more than forty built and it continued to set records immediately after World War II.

Country: France

First flight: 30th May 1935

Crew: One

Length: 6.8 m (22 ft 4 in)

Wingspan: 14.9 m (48 ft 11 in)

Aspect ratio: 14.5

Max speed: 60 km/h

Weight: 146 kg (322 lb)
